On January 2020 I made a 6000$ contribution to my Roth IRA for tax year 2019.
Now (February 2020) I realized that my MAGI was too high and I need to take out the contribution plus earnings.
When do I pay taxes on the earnings?
If the contribution was made in 2019, then I should pay taxes now (tax year 2019).
But since the contribution was made in 2020 (although for tax year 2019), and the IRS (pub 590 A) says "The earnings are considered earned and received in the year the excess contribution was made.", does it mean that I should pay taxes on the earnings in tax year 2020?
If so, how do I report this on TurboTax? Should I do nothing this year (as if the contribution was never made?)
